To apply rules or conditions in a very strict and severe way.
以非常严格和严厉的方式应用规则或条件。

stringently enforce = 严厉执行 (以非常严格和严厉的方式应用规则或条件。)
- The government must stringently enforce environmental regulations.政府必须严格执行环境法规。
- Border security forces stringently enforce immigration laws.边防安全部队严格执行移民法。
- Schools should stringently enforce their anti-bullying policies.学校应该严格执行反霸凌政策。
- The company will stringently enforce safety protocols at all facilities.公司将在所有设施严格执行安全协议。
- Traffic police stringently enforce speed limits in school zones.交警在学校区域严格执行限速规定。
- The court ordered authorities to stringently enforce the cease-fire agreement.法院命令当局严格执行停火协议。
- Banks must stringently enforce compliance with financial regulations.银行必须严格执行金融法规合规要求。
- The organization decided to stringently enforce its code of conduct.该组织决定严格执行其行为准则。
- Customs officials stringently enforce trade restrictions on certain goods.海关官员严格执行对某些商品的贸易限制。
- The new administration promises to stringently enforce tax collection laws.新政府承诺严格执行税收征收法律。
